The Immunoglobulin protein
Light-chain amyloidosis is characterized by deposition of fibrillar aggregates
composed of the N-terminal L-chain variable region (VL)
domain of an immunoglobulin, generally in individuals overproducing a monoclonal
L chain. The major component of the amyloid deposit is a kappa III immunoglobulin
